Overview

RumbergerKirk represents a variety of clients in a wide range of general liability matters throughout Florida and Alabama, including representation of various companies, associations and public entities directly, as well as through insurance companies, TPAs, and adjusting firms. We assist clients in a variety of personal injury matters including catastrophic injury and wrongful death claims.  Our group is anchored by experienced litigators to provide a cost-efficient defense, including serving as regional and statewide counsel for national retailers and risk pools.

We represent hotels, restaurants, retailers, night clubs, theme parks, rideshare companies, property associations, public housing authorities and others in a range of matters including:

  • Premises liability
  • Auto and truck accidents
  • Negligent security
  • False imprisonment
  • Fire damage
  • Malicious prosecution claims

We litigate against and are familiar with a large number of plaintiff’s firms and have appeared in virtually every state, federal, and appellate court within Florida and Alabama. We work with a number of established experts in various fields, such as engineering, medicine, economics, and vocational rehabilitation and have litigated against a number of recurring experts who testify for the plaintiffs.

  • Obtained a defense verdict in a bus versus bicycle accident resulting in brain damage.
  • Obtained a defense verdict in case where Plaintiff fell through skylight on warehouse roof.
  • Automobile accident in which jury found no permanent injury, resulting in only an $18,000 judgment against clients after Plaintiff’s counsel asked the jury to award $2.2 million.
  • Obtained judgment as a matter of law granted in favor of defendant at the close of plaintiff’s evidence in a wrongful death action alleging negligent loading of plywood on flatbed trailer. 
  • Obtained a defense verdict in premises liability case where Plaintiff alleged injuries after falling over a crate while being chased at a major theme park event.
  • Obtained a defense verdict in matter where plaintiffs were horribly burned by a large explosion at a Tuscaloosa refinery. Prior to trial, a confidential settlement was entered into with one plaintiff. A one week trial involving extensive scientific evidence resulted in a defense verdict against the remaining two plaintiffs. 
  • Successful resolution of case after four days of trial in trucking accident, including a judgment for the defendants’ fees and costs.
  • Represented a national bus common carrier and obtained a summary judgment in case involving contract and intentional infliction of emotional distress claims brought by bus passenger which was affirmed on appeal.
  • Represented a property association in a case involving  an altercation that turned physical at the entrance to a gated community. On the eve of trial, Plaintiff voluntarily dismissed the case when our attorneys successfully opposed a continuance. After Plaintiff re-filed a new lawsuit, we obtained a summary judgment for all defendants.
  • Represented an automobile manufacturer in case involving vehicle fire damage to residence. Plaintiff was forced to voluntarily dismiss.
  • Defense verdict for conveyor manufacturer in case involving serious arm injury to a warehouse employee.
  • Represented a horsepower enhancement product in case involving the two plaintiffs driving at an extremely high rate of speed in their pickup truck prior to leaving the road and impacting a tree several feet above the ground. Significant scientific evidence was gathered which resulted in a favorable settlement between the parties prior to trial. 
  • Obtained a summary judgment for a major retailer against claims of strict liability, negligence, res ipsa loquitur and negligent failure to warn. Plaintiff claimed injuries when she sat on a garden bistro chair on Defendant’s property and the chair collapsed.
